What's Happening?
Fox Rothschild has announced the addition of Joe Meadows as a partner in its litigation department based in Washington DC. Meadows brings extensive experience in handling complex commercial litigation, intellectual property disputes, defamation, and First
Amendment matters across federal and state courts nationwide. His expertise includes managing trademark and patent infringement cases and advising clients on strategic intellectual property deployment to support business objectives. Prior to joining Fox Rothschild, Meadows was associated with Gordon Rees Scully Mansukhani.
